
Ace submarine pilot and all-around maverick, Tetsu Hayami skills have made him a high priority for the military's recruiters. However, he is very reluctant to join up with them, and usually waves away their advances, opting instead to live secluded in one of the numerous flooded cities peppering the Earth.
